174.  The First 30 Days: What School Counselors Should Focus On

The first month of school can make counselors feel like they need to do everything at once—but you don’t.

Here's a simple roadmap for the first 30 days of school, including what to prioritize, what can wait, and how to build a strong foundation for the rest of the year.

You’ll hear practical ideas for:

  • Building relationships with students and staff
  • Creating simple referral and counseling systems
  • Using data and needs assessments to guide your program
  • Strengthening Tier 1 supports
  • Protecting your time before your calendar fills up
  • Organizing your counseling program without starting from scratch
